Danbury Ice Arena
The Danbury Arena is a 3,005-seat multi-purpose arena in Danbury, Connecticut.
Danbury is a city in northern Fairfield County, Connecticut, United States, approximately 70 miles from New York City. Danbury's population at the 2010 census was 80,893. Danbury is the fourth most-populous city in Fairfield County, and seventh among Connecticut cities.
